Program Scheduling Manager
L3Harris Technologies
• Lead and direct a team of scheduling professionals, providing guidance, mentorship, and performance management. • Foster a collaborative environment and ensure alignment with organizational goals. • Drive significant improvements in scheduling processes and systems. • Develop new concepts and standards to enhance performance and ensure compliance with internal procedures and project control guidelines. • Communicate effectively within and outside the organization, including with customers and vendors. • Influence changes to scheduling practices and policies, and present schedule status and risk assessments to senior leadership. • Establish and implement short-term operational plans with measurable contributions towards departmental and business area results. • Responsible for creating and monitoring departmental budgets. • Manage scheduling projects within defined budgets and contribute to the development of new products, processes, or standards. • Oversee the creation and maintenance of integrated master schedules (IMS) using Statements of Work (SOW) and Work Breakdown Structures (WBS). • Ensure schedules are resource-loaded and compliant with Earned Value Management (EVM) standards. • Conduct and oversee critical path analysis, schedule risk analysis, and schedule metric analysis (e.g., BEI, CEI, CPLI, SPI). • Identify and resolve critical path and network logic conflicts to ensure project milestones are met. • Ensure schedules and plans are integrated across all functional groups and comply with internal program procedures and DECM metrics. • Lead scheduling status reviews and briefings with senior leaders.
Job Requirements
- Bachelor’s Degree and minimum 9 years prior related program scheduling experience
- Graduate Degree with a minimum of 7 years of prior related program scheduling experience
- In lieu of a degree, minimum of 13 years of prior related program scheduling experience
- 4 years of experience with MS Project or similar software
- 2 years of experience in a leadership role
- Experience creating and maintaining Integrated Master Schedules (IMS) and supporting schedules
- Experience with Earned Value Management Systems (EVMS), critical path analysis, and schedule risk analysis
- Familiarity with scheduling add-on tools such as OPDEC, Structured Solutions - SSI tools management, and RiskyProject
- Strong analytical skills with the ability to perform detailed schedule analysis, including variance analysis and network logic validation
- Critical thinking and problem-solving abilities
- Attention to detail and quality of deliverables
-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written, with the ability to present complex information to senior leadership and external parties
- Ability to work both independently and as part of a team
- Knowledge of Planning & Scheduling Excellence Guide (PASEG), EVMS Standard (EIA 748-D), Integrated Product and Process Development (IPPD), and Integrated Program Management Report (IPMR)
- Experience with Agile Development methodologies and Monte Carlo Risk Analysis.
- Experience in macro development is a plus.

The Role The District Manager Parts and Service (DMPS) is a strategic field leadership role responsible for driving aftersales performance across a defined region. This position partners closely with dealership leadership to execute GM's Customer Care & Aftersales initiatives, improve customer satisfaction, and grow revenue. The DMPS leverages data-driven insights, operational expertise, and consultative influence to deliver measurable results in a dynamic and evolving automotive landscape. What You'll Do (Responsibilities) - Demonstrate extreme ownership of district performance across Revenue, Customer Retention, and Customer Experience. - Act as a trusted advisor to dealer leadership, fostering strong partnerships and strategic alignment. - Drive revenue growth and achieve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) through effective execution of all Customer Care & Aftersales (CCA) programs and initiatives. - Lead standardized dealer contact processes, focusing on dealer-specific priorities and GM performance objectives. - Analyze dealership marketing and merchandising strategies, offering actionable recommendations to increase service lane traffic. - Develop and execute annual Business Plans, leveraging data-driven strategic insights to address market challenges and operational headwinds. - Apply analytical thinking to assess dealership performance, identify trends, and implement targeted solutions and processes that improve operational efficiency and customer satisfaction. - Operate with a high degree of autonomy, managing priorities and making decisions that drive business outcomes. - Maintain a results-driven approach, consistently striving to exceed performance targets and deliver measurable improvements. - Resolve aftersales customer concerns, including but not limited to: - SPAC (Service Parts Assistance Center) - CAC (Customer Assistance Center) - TAC (Technical Assistance Center) - Goodwill, Warranty, and Policy Requests - Monitor and deliver on KPIs including: - Sales Reporting Tool (SRT) objectives - Net Promoter Score (NPS) - Customer Retention - Service Training Standards (STS) - EV Training & Compliance Your Skills & Abilities (Required Qualifications) - Bachelor's Degree or equivalent professional experience. - Minimum 2 years of experience leading and improving dealership Fixed Operations. - Strong automotive industry knowledge and business acumen, including service operations, warranty processes, and customer experience management. - Deep understanding of Dealership Service & Parts Operations, including: - Automotive Parts and Service Systems - Dealer Operating Reports & Fixed Ops Analysis Tools - Profit department structures and interdependencies - Consultative selling techniques - Proficiency in Microsoft Excel, including data analysis, reporting, and visualization tools. - Excellent oral and written communication skills, with the ability to inform and persuade effectively. - Leverage data analytics tools to extract actionable insights that drive revenue growth, optimize operational performance, and elevate the customer experience. - The ability to manage multiple tasks, adapt and thrive in a changing environment where there is a degree of ambiguity. Core Competencies: - Builds and maintains strong internal and external relationships. - Drives results and leads change with confidence and clarity. - Communicates persuasively and informatively across all levels. - Operates autonomously with strong time management and prioritization. - Applies analytical thinking to solve complex problems and make data-informed decisions. - Demonstrates strategic business planning capabilities to align dealership goals with broader organizational objectives. - Maintains a results-driven mindset, consistently pursuing excellence and accountability. - Demonstrates strong problem-solving skills by identifying root causes, developing actionable solutions, and implementing improvements that enhance dealership performance and customer satisfaction. - Demonstrates innovation, creativity, and adaptability. - Takes initiative and thrives in dynamic environments. - Maintains a strong customer focus and resolves conflicts effectively. Territory & Travel: This role supports dealerships across the Savannah, GA district or region and requires up to 50% travel. Candidates should be comfortable with frequent regional travel to engage with dealer partners, conduct performance reviews, and support aftersales initiatives on-site. Reporting Structure: The District Manager Parts and Service reports directly to the Zone Manager Parts and Service.
